抽取已有表的部分数据构造新表

    技术2022-05-20  75

    一、建一个空dimDate表

     

    1.       dateyymm插入dimDate表中

    Insert into dimDate(date,yy,quarter,mm)

    select date,yy,'',mm

    from SiteDayAsse

    order by date

     

    2.    构造quarter

     

    update dimDate set quarter='1' where mm='01' or mm='02' or mm='03'

    update dimDate set quarter='2' where mm='04' mm='05' or mm='06'

    update dimDate set quarter='3' where mm='07'or  mm='08' or mm='09'

    update dimDate set quarter='4' where mm='10'or  mm='11' or mm='12'


    最新回复(0)